Output dd3b810f8f9dee8a6e216caa882fe5a690ac785a7ed785895f417118c62eecf5:1

value
17327374
script pubkey
OP_0 OP_PUSHBYTES_20 4eadfcbf003ba9ef0238840f210a162051196f05
address
bc1qf6kle0cq8w577q3css8jzzskypg3jmc9933l7r
transaction
dd3b810f8f9dee8a6e216caa882fe5a690ac785a7ed785895f417118c62eecf5
confirmations
256921
spent
true